Description

Responsible for the engineering aspect of manufacturing and machining operations through a team of lead associates. Maintains design control and supports project schedule, steel processing, and fabrication through project life cycle while ensuring the health and safety of all associates is protected.

Responsibilities And Duties

  • Creates work packages that establishes the sequence of events, part routings, and product structure through ERP software.
  • Meets product design intent by applying knowledge of design, production, fabrication, assembly,tooling, and materials.
  • Uses CAD software and other design and modeling tools to create engineering drawings, design fixtures, and develop tool concepts.
  • Drive continuous improvements working with a cross functional wage and salary team.
  • Performs material takeoffs to quantify raw materials, processes, and hardware required for projects.
  • Programs cutting machines using nesting software.
  • Conducts technical review of design disclosures to ensure all notes, specifications, and flow down requirements invoked are implemented into work packages.
  • Interfaces with customer as required throughout the life cycle of product.
  • Ensure contractual requirements are met.
  • Performs other related duties as assigned
